If enacted, this bill would amend current statutes by adding a new section to Title 42, Chapter 11, Article 3 of the Arizona Revised Statutes, specifically Section 42-11134. The new law would exempt virtual currency from property taxation, defining virtual currency as a digital representation of value that serves as a medium of exchange, a unit of account, and a store of value, distinct from representations of the U.S. dollar or foreign currencies.

Additionally, the bill stipulates that its provisions will only take effect if the Arizona Constitution is amended through voter approval of Senate Concurrent Resolution 1001 during the next general election. This conditional enactment ensures that the exemption for virtual currency is contingent upon the successful passage of the related resolution.
